Posted by Adam on Nov 30, 2010 in News, Recreational Real Estate | Comments Off on Montana ranch Tammany Castle featured as ‘Unreal Estate’Tammany Castle, a Montana horse ranch for sale located in the stunning Bitterroot Valley, is featured as “Unreal Estate” among Canada’s Sun Media group. This new listing by Hall and Hall, an 11-acre piece of Montana ranch real estate with a 5,400-square-foot home, is listed at $2.95 million.
Sun Media writes:
Tammany Castle occupies an iconic position in the history of horse breeding and western settlement.
Fully restored and converted to a luxury residence, this is the building created by “Copper King” Marcus Daly, a major figure in turn-of-the-century Montana, as the millionaire owner of the Anaconda Copper Mine.
In 1893, his favourite horse, Tammany, was pitted against Lamplighter, an A-list horse from the eastern U.S. Daly declared, “If Tammany beats Lamplighter, I’ll build him a castle.” Tammany won by four lengths, and this is his “castle.”
The spacious interior now features four bedroom suites, a large conservatory/living area, library and modern luxury kitchen. Additionally, the home occupies a bluff that overlooks the Bitterroot Valley.
